GMP production of 68Ga-labelled DOTA-NOC on IBA Synthera
68 Ga labelled peptides are increasingly being used clinically due to widespread availability of 68 Ge/ 68 Ga generators and their recognised importance in the diagnosis of neuroendocrine tumours. A simple and reproducible GMP-compliant process for labelling peptides with generator-produced 68 Ga is...

Zusammenfassung: | 68
Ga labelled peptides are increasingly being used clinically due to widespread availability of
68
Ge/
68
Ga generators and their recognised importance in the diagnosis of neuroendocrine tumours. A simple and reproducible GMP-compliant process for labelling peptides with generator-produced
68
Ga is crucial to meet current pharmaceutical requirements. Here, we describe the development of a cassette-based
68
Ga-radiolabelling process using an automated commercial synthesizer coupled with a standard
68
Ge/
68
Ga generator. The radiolabeled somatostatin analogue [
68
Ga]DOTA-NOC was successfully synthesized in about 30 min with 80.3 ± 3.20 % of decay corrected radiochemical yield. The process is easily adaptable to the labelling of other peptides such as DOTA-TOC or DOTA-TATE for diagnosis or therapy. |
